    Background
    Three distinct signaling pathways lead to programmed cell death (apoptosis).The death receptor and mitochondrion pathways are the main, in which the key apoptotic proteases capase-8 and caspase-9, respectively, are involved.The endoplasmic reticulum (ER) stress is the third apoptotic pathway and caspase-12 is involved.Caspase-12 is localized to the ER but not to cytoplasm or mitochondrion.Caspase-12 is activated by ER stress, including disruption of ER calcium homeostasis, and mediates ER stress-induced apoptosis.Caspase-12 is co-localized to the ER with several proteins that are involved in Alzheimer's disease including gamma-secretase presenilin and beta-amyloid precursor protein (APP).Caspase-12 mediates cytotoxicity induced by amyloid-beta.Caspase-12 is ubiquitously expressed in mouse tissues.
